Bill Caption

Relating to the county budget for certain court personnel.

Fiscal Notes

No significant fiscal implication to the state is anticipated.

Bill Analysis

HB 4104 would amend the Local Government Code to require the commissioners court when preparing the county budget for a fiscal year to determine the number of any additional employment positions to be included in the budget and the maximum compensation for those positions. 

Vote Recommendation Notes

This is a procedural bill regarding the development of county budgets regarding court personnel and does not appear to have a connection to our liberty principles, therefore we remain neutral.
